    I think thats a good list! I personally bought a 2003 Tundra new...still drivin it daily..250 k on clock. Its an oddball so to speak..Access cab..with Tacoma runnin gear..ie...3.4 Litre V6..190 hp..5 speed manual..very few and far between. It wont win any races..21 mpg if u drive 57 or so. It has been bulletproof..vhange oil ..full synthetic..every 3500 miles. Its basic and very dependable..run forever truck..so dependable .. 21 yrs later...dont use a drop of oil..between changes...thats my pick for the best in Gen 1...Gen 1 4.7 last forever also..with diligent maintenance..but poor gas mileage.
